For things like root canals, most dental schools start with a screening appointment where you see a qualified dentist. They will figure out what the issue is and determine if you are a suitable patient for the students. Then once they've established that, you'll be booked in to start the actual treatment. nouveau powershellWebGenerally the root canal will open up the tooth from the bite side, clean out the remains of the nerve and then fill it back in again. In extreme cases you'll get a crown instead of a filling, depends on your tooth and how bad the rest of it is. And the recovery is … how to sign up for the draft when you turn 18WebRoot canal therapy has had the reputation of being a painful procedure, but today, this is not the case. You may have been in considerable pain before the treatment began, but with today’s excellent anesthetics and techniques, the procedure itself is free of discomfort and is specifically designed to return the tooth to comfort and function as quickly as possible. how to sign up for the clearinghouse
